MMG Charity Golf Event Exceeds Last Year’s Record-Breaking Total

MMG Insurance of Presque Isle, Maine, is pleased to announce that its 31st Annual Charity Golf Tournament raised $46,670 for the United Way of Aroostook.

The amount surpassed last year’s fundraising total, making it the largest donation to the nonprofit in the tournament’s history. This brings the total raised for the United Way of Aroostook to more than $720,000 since the event’s inception.

“We set out with high expectations for this year, and we exceeded them yet again,” said Matt McHatten, President and CEO of MMG Insurance. “I continue to be impressed by the generosity of sponsors, donors, and golfers as well as by the hard work of the MMG team in putting on an incredible event. The United Way’s impact on Northern Maine is invaluable, and my hope is that these funds will help them reach more individuals than ever before.”

United Way will distribute all funds raised through the tournament to local agencies that directly benefit residents of Aroostook County.
